Commercial Litigation Attorney | Beaumont, Texas or Houston, Texas
Germer PLLC is a well-established Texas firm with a strong reputation across litigation and business advisory matters. The firm represents a diverse client base across industries including construction, real estate development, banking, transportation, insurance, and commercial enterprises offering attorneys exposure to a wide range of sophisticated business disputes and litigation matters.
Position Overview
This role offers a blend of commercial litigation, construction litigation, and other business-related disputes within a collaborative and growing practice. Attorneys in this position will work on active litigation matters involving business owners, contractors, developers, lenders, and commercial clients across a variety of industries. The position provides substantial hands‑on responsibility, direct client interaction, and meaningful involvement throughout the litigation process. While some matters may involve real estate or development-related disputes, the primary focus of the role is commercial and construction-related litigation.
Responsibilities may include:
- Managing commercial and business disputes through various phases of litigation in state and federal courts
- Handling construction-related disputes involving contractors, developers, project owners, subcontractors, and related business entities
- Drafting pleadings, motions, written discovery, and other litigation-related filings
- Participating in depositions, hearings, mediations, and overall case strategy
- Working directly with clients to provide practical, business-oriented legal guidance throughout the course of litigation
- Assisting with disputes involving contracts, development projects, lending relationships, and other commercial matters
- Collaborating with team members while maintaining appropriate ownership over assigned matters
Qualifications
- 3+ years of litigation experience preferred, particularly in commercial litigation, business litigation, or construction litigation
- Experience handling core litigation responsibilities, including drafting motions, conducting discovery, taking depositions, and attending hearings
- Strong writing, analytical, and problem‑solving skills
- Ability to independently manage assignments and communicate directly with clients
- Experience with construction-related or real estate-related disputes is a plus, but not required
